Alocasia Frydek Variegata: A Stunning Foliage Feature
The Alocasia Frydek Variegata is among the most captivating options among variegated plants. Known for its lush, silky leaves, the contrast between deep green and velvety white variegation makes it a standout in any indoor plant screen. Each leaf is distinctively patterned, frequently triggering affection from skilled collectors and casual hobbyists alike.
This plant chooses brilliant, indirect light and gain from high humidity and well-draining soil. Regular misting and mindful watering contribute to its total health. While it may need somewhat more attention than typical houseplants, its rare and exotic look makes it well worth the extra care.
Syngonium Frosted Heart: Delicate and Decorative
The Syngonium Frosted Heart offers a more compact and elegant appeal with its soft, silvery leaves that resemble a light frost. Its heart-shaped foliage brings a mild touch to any room, making it ideal for tabletops, bookshelves, or hanging arrangements.
It adjusts well to various lighting conditions and does not demand high upkeep, that makes it ideal for those seeking a balance between appeal and convenience. With constant watering and periodic trimming, the plant stays healthy and lush throughout the year. Its tracking growth practice can likewise be supported with moss poles for an added vertical component.
Monstera Thai Constellation: A Statement Plant
Few plants command as much attention as the Monstera Thai Constellation. Characterised by big, fenestrated leaves marbled with velvety white patterns, this plant resembles a constellation of stars spread across the foliage. Its significant presence immediately raises the atmosphere of any interior setting.
This range needs bright, filtered light to preserve its variegation and carries out best when offered with a steady watering schedule. Overwatering can lead to root rot, so a well-draining mix is vital. Given its size and aesthetic appeal, it typically becomes the centrepiece of a houseplant collection.

Philodendron Pink Princess: Vibrant and Iconic
The Philodendron Pink Princess is easily acknowledged by its bold colour palette. Featuring dark, shiny leaves with splashes of brilliant pink, this plant adds an artistic style to modern interiors. It is typically celebrated on social media for its unusual coloring and striking visuals.
This philodendron does finest in indirect light, as direct sun can burn its delicate pink patches. Preserving the perfect balance of wetness without overwatering is crucial for protecting its colouration. The pink shades differ from leaf to leaf, making each new leaf an exciting reveal for plant owners.
